 ===== I get some ball-stutter when launching tabe via Popper but don't see it in VPX directly. ===== ===== I get some ball-stutter when launching tabe via Popper but don't see it in VPX directly. =====

Also, if its only a couple of tables you notice on, try a different backglass direct2bs file (or run without to test), some have said theres a few directb2s files that have issues.+Popper doesn't do anything different or hook into anything in emulators to affect performance, BUT with running vpx via Popper there are two variables you need to verify/check.  First,  which default VPX.exe you are running via the emulator script,  and what your default mode is for launching VPX (full screen exclusive or windowed-mode).  For detail info on which vpx exe see this page:  https://www.nailbuster.com/wikipinup/doku.php?id=vpx_versions 
 + 
 +To check which default mode you are running vpx in,  check your emulator/vpx launch script and try changing your default to EnableTrueFullScreen (read script text). The launch script determines what your default state is for running VPX. Also, if its only a couple of tables you notice on, try a different backglass direct2bs file (or run without to test), some have said theres a few directb2s files that have issues.

You may need to lower the resoultions of puppacks and also check that your media for KeepDisplayOn for underlays or toppers is not too complex/large. Also, if your system is on the mid to lower-end of cpu/gpu.
